Understanding child relocation Laws

When you're navigating the complexities of child relocation regulations, it's crucial to recognize exactly how these regulations can impact wardship arrangements.

relocation laws vary by state, but normally, they call for a parent meaning to move to inform the other moms and dad. You'll need to show that the relocation offers the child's benefits.

Courts frequently evaluate factors like the factor for the move, the child's relationship with both parents, and the possible effects on their stability.

If you don't adhere to the correct treatments, you may encounter lawful difficulties and even a modification of protection.

Recognizing these regulations guarantees you're prepared to advocate successfully for your child's demands while minimizing conflicts with the other moms and dad.

Factors Taken Into Consideration in relocation Situations

Several elements enter play during relocation instances, and comprehending them can significantly impact the result.

Courts generally review the child's best interests, that includes their psychological and developing needs. You'll require to show exactly how the relocation advantages your child, such as enhanced academic opportunities or a much better living environment.

The relationship your child has with both moms and dads is important; the court thinks about how relocation affects that bond. Your factors for Relocating need to be valid, whether for a work, family assistance, or other significant factors.

The child's age and their own choices might also be thought about. Eventually, presenting an all-around case resolving these variables can strengthen your placement in a relocation conflict.
